Ingredients
- 250 gblack beans
- 2red bell pepper
- 1carrots
- 1red onion
- 1cucumber
- 100 gtofu(diced)
- 2 tbspsoy sauce
- 2 tbsprice vinegar
- 1 tbspbrown sugar
- 1 tbspsesame oil
- 2½ cmginger
- 2 clovesgarlic
Detail level
Instructions
- 1
In a large bowl, combine black beans, red bell pepper, carrots, red onion, and cucumber.
Tip: Use a large bowl to combine all the ingredients.
- 2
In a small bowl, whisk together soy sauce, rice vinegar, brown sugar, and sesame oil.
Tip: Use a small bowl to whisk together the dressing ingredients.
- 3
Add the tofu, ginger, and garlic to the bowl with the dressing and toss to coat.
Tip: Make sure the tofu is coated evenly with the dressing.
- 4
Pour the dressing over the black bean mixture and toss to combine.
Tip: Use a large spoon to toss the salad.
- 5
Season with salt and pepper to taste.
Tip: Adjust the seasoning to your liking.
- 6
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
Tip: Refrigerate the salad to allow the flavors to meld together.
- 7
Serve chilled.
Tip: Serve the salad chilled, garnished with sesame seeds and scallions if desired.
